Sighted people are having these problems too so you're not alone. The research I've done on the web recently seems to point at a problem fedora had hanging over from fc5. The way around it for the writer I read was to include the nodmraid parameter on the boot: line and if any errors happened after that to keep hitting the retry button. One of those retries worked and that writer got fc6 installed anyway. Might those results be replicable?
